Thanksgiving Nail Art Design Ideas by Kim Snyder

Holiday Nail Art - Thanksgiving!

Celebrate Thanksgiving in style...get holiday themed nails to go with the season...! Add festive holiday flair to your nails with some cool nail art..its fun, warm and delicious. If you are the artsy type, you can paint some thanksgiving patterns on to your nails; or if you don't want to work too hard, there are hundreds of nail decals available for every theme, including the Turkey Day.

 Amazing nail art can be created at home by following some simple tips and ideas. Before starting, make sure that your nails and cuticles are in a healthy condition, not chipped or bitten off. Give the desired shape to your nails with a nail file and you're ready to start.

For Thanksgiving, use warm colors  like orange, brown, rust, golden, yellow etc. Black nail polish is a must for any nail art (for highlighting and giving definitions). Here are some great ideas for Thanksgiving nail art -

1. Use orange nail polish to make an oak leaf shape (three pronged) on each nail. Don't worry if it is not too neat. Add some random blobs of color around it using contrasting warm shades. Now outline the leaf shape in black color and add a stem; any irregularities can be hidden under the black polish to give a defined shape to the leaf. Make the same pattern on all nails and cover with a top coat to protect it.


2. Paint your nail like a cherry pie. Give a base coat of rich red color. After it is dry, make three diagonal lines across your nail with beige nail color. Start in the center. Wait for it to dry and then paint three more diagonal lines in the opposite direction across your nails. You have a criss-cross pattern as on top of a pie.


3. Jazz'em up with rhinestones. Use a base of orange color, then paint the tips with any contrasting color, like yellow or beige. Use a line of jeweled rhinestones to define the border between the two.

You can also create beautiful nail art using your favorite color nail polish and some nail decals, which are high quality stickers you can stick on to your nails. There are different kinds of decals - water set decals, sticker decals and full sheet nail decals.

For using water set nail decals, first cut out the sticker with scissors, and place it in a single drop of water with the blue paper side down. The paper begins to curl up; Then pick up the decal with tweezers and transfer it to your nail. Slide out the backing paper and press it down into place. Hold it for a few seconds and then apply the top coat. In case of a rubber decal, simply peel it off the backing plastic with tweezers and put it on the nail. Press slightly and then apply the top coat.


 A full sheet decal first needs to be trimmed to fit the nail. Then remove it from the design sheet, rub over the design using an orangewood stick. Keep the backing on until finished. When the transfer is complete, peel off the paper and stick down any edges that haven't adhered completely. Apply a top coat.


An example - Just give a base layer of a fall colored nail polish, stick on a turkey or some pumpkins or autumn leaves and then give a layer of top coat to seal it all in, and voila..!! you're done. You have fabulous nails that'll attract eyeballs galore..!
